The Bride And The Van
The following story is related by Rabbi Dovid Goldwasser shlita, and it illustrates how a Jew can merit unique Divine intervention, if he or she stands up for what is right. The story took place in Eretz Yisrael and is about a poor bride named Rena who could not afford her own wedding gown and needed to resort to procuring one from a free-loan gemach organization. She did her research and found such an organization that had just what she was looking for. The problem was that it was in a distant city and she would have to travel there if she wanted the gown.
